Elstan A. Fernandez is a Trustee with The Good Sam Foundation.
He is a Marine Electrical Engineer by profession, a Veteran Submariner and a Seafarer with a distinguished service record with the Indian Navy. He has represented India in several countries, through the Indian Navy.
Elstan is also a person of many accomplishments, he is an Educationist, World #1 Author – Marine Engineering Education, Rotarian, Philanthropist , Start-up Specialist, Toastmaster, Youth Mentor, Member of Leaders Excellence – Harvard Square (USA) and he also serves as an Advisor to the Promising Indian Society, after being awarded the Promising Indian of the Year in 2017.
Having received a lot of support over the years to be where he is today, Elstan feels that supporting the less fortunate is his true calling. He began his quest of giving back after he was touched by a little orphan at Mother Teresa’s Home for the dying destitute more than 30 years ago. Since then, he has worked as a volunteer for Mother Teresa’s Missionaries of Charity, St. Don Bosco’s – Street Children program as a Corporator, he started his own scholarship program for children and a support system for needy senior citizens. He has been a benefactor of The Good Sam Foundation since its inception before coming on board as a Trustee in 2021.
